New York Fraudster Takes Tourist For $200 Ride on Free Staten Island Ferry




[From article]
Dopey tourists are paying top dollar to bogus vendors for “tickets” to the Staten Island Ferry — which has been free for 18 years, The Post has learned.
One clueless pair shelled out $400 for a round-trip journey to the city’s southernmost borough, sources said.
“They’re targeting people who are tourists, because they just don’t know better,” said a source with the city’s Parks Enforcement Patrol.
Career con Gregory Reddick, 54, hooked the big fish on Wednesday while wearing a snappy “Authorized Ticket Agent” jacket near the South Street Seaport, officials said.
[. . .]


Gregory Reddick

Joseph chased Reddick to The Battery, where he and a half-dozen fellow officers surrounded the 200-pound suspect, subduing him with the help of pepper spray, the complaint says.
He allegedly still had the $400 on him, but the two tourists were already gone and the cash could not be returned, a source said.
Reddick’s rap sheet dates to his early teens and includes six felony convictions, other law-enforcement sources said.
He has at least five aliases, six Social Security numbers and seven dates of birth — and has spent at least nine years in prison for burglary and credit-card fraud, sources added.

Toronto Tourist Killed After Kentucky Derby, Three Suspects Arrested




Slain Toronto Tourist To Kentucky Derby, Scott Hunter
(Image Source: Courtesy of Beau Opperman)

[From article]
Police say Hunter was killed when he and his friend were headed back to their hotel after Kentucky Derby.
"It's extremely unfortunate and tragic,” said Lt. Todd Kessinger, with the LMPD Homicide Unit.
Police worked on the case all weekend and arrested Fahed Abu-Diab, Fatima Abu-Diab and Tyrone Thomas Jr.
"Two are brother and sister and the third is the boyfriend of the sister,” Kessinger said.
Police say they'd been committing robberies all weekend.
[. . .]
All suspects were interviewed by police and gave statements indicating their involvement in the robberies and homicide.
Fahed and Fatima Abu-Diab are charged with murder.
Thomas is charged with complicity to murder.
All three are facing nearly a dozen robbery charges and Fatima Abu-Diab is also facing a possession of a controlled substance charge.
Lt. Kessinger says Hunter and his friend may have tried to fight off the suspected robbers before he was killed.
"I absolutely think the gun was intentionally fired but I can't really get into the details of the actual struggle,” he said.
One of the suspects, Fahed Abu-Diab, has a history of violence.

Tour Buses Idling, Illegal Parking




These are images of one bus from one company, on two occasions, that runs tours to Cambridge and to Harvard University. It is not the only bus line that parks at the location and annoys residents at the location. On Wednesday April 8, 2015 beginning at about 2:40 PM a tour bus from Cape Destinations, bus number 954, was parked on the north side of Broadway between Quincy and Prescott Streets. Its motor was running causing exhaust fumes to come into nearby apartments. There are 15 residential units facing that segment of Broadway. This is a recurring inconvenience. Drivers may stop to check directions. But these are tour buses parked in a No Stopping Zone, idling (a state law violation), and waiting for their passengers to return. If I call the police dispatcher, by the time an officer arrives the bus leaves. But this time the bus fumes were extremely annoying, and unhealthy. 

I called to the dispatcher at 2:45 PM. He said he would send an officer. I do not know if an officer was dispatched but the bus left at 3:04 PM. Now that the snow has ended there will be more of these buses visiting Harvard and Cambridge. There used to be designated parking places along Mass Avenue from Quincy Street to Harvard Square. Automobile parking meters were replaced in that area. In this case it was the same bus, from the same company on two occasions. It appears to be one clueless and/or lawless driver. There are dozens of tour buses arriving in Cambridge and Harvard each day every day from many other states and Canada. Only this one demands his own staging area.
